(1) Place the unit in the reverse-stereo record mode.
(2)
Adjust C509 so that the VTVM
reads a minimum
(less than —10 dB).
Note:
If the minimum value for both channels can
not be obtained
at the same
angle of the
trimmer capacitor, take the mid between the
two angles.
After
the adjustment,
make
sure
that the
VTVM reads less than —10 dB.

Turn C510, C511, C512
and C513 clockwise to
the full and return them
approximately
three
times.
Thread a blank tape.
Deliver a 1 kHz signal of —80 dB (77.5 LV) to
the MIC jack.
Place the unit in the stereo-record mode.
Slowly, turn C510, C511, C512 and C513 clock-
wise, and the VIVM
reading will go up and reach
a maximum.
So note the VIVM reading.
C510 (L-CH forward run)
C511 (R-CH forward run)
C512 (L-CH reverse run)
C513 (R-CH reverse run)
Change the input signal frequency from | kHz to
18 kHz.
Turn C510, C511, C512 and C513 further clock-
wise so that the VTVM reading is the same as the
value noted in the step (5).
Note: Make sure that the VTVM reading does not
fall more than 1 dB from the maximum
output obtained in the step (5).
